What this record shows
This record is dominated by speaking fees: $67,300 of the $95,561 with a category attached, or 70.4%. 24 manufacturers reported payments, led by AbbVie at 36.2% of the total. Reporting peaked in 2023 at $41,520 and has fallen 93.8% since, to $2,592 in 2025. Among gynecology clinicians in PA with any reported payments, this total sits in the top 5% — high for the specialty, which is a reason to read the composition above rather than the number alone.
Across 134 payments — averaging $713.14 each. Meals, travel, consulting and speaking fees, gifts and royalties reported by drug and device makers.
